As much as we're all enjoying our lack of sleep and food, plugging away countless hours in Skyrim, there are a multitude of bugs that need to be addressed. It would appear the wait is coming to an end, as Pete Hines took to Twitter to confirm title updates are incoming soon.
Both the Xbox 360 and PS3 updates have been submitted, with the PC soon to follow. Hines says current estimates for the updates to go live are the week after Thanksgiving -- that's the week after next, for all of you non-Americans -- but that's hardly set in stone. In the meantime, just try to keep saving as often as you can!
